Output 1f8d3df786c48de785c296ce09050b3c2b161ce77339c70e893e287501fd8be4:2

value
667043384
script pubkey
OP_0 OP_PUSHBYTES_32 fd881ad782fe54ffe6abf31e1e6575ebf0cfd3ee2ab3fac675bedca5b1203330
address
bc1qlkyp44uzle20le4t7v0puet4a0cvl5lw92el43n4hmw2tvfqxvcquf48ay
transaction
1f8d3df786c48de785c296ce09050b3c2b161ce77339c70e893e287501fd8be4
confirmations
151667
spent
true